Timing of Blood Work After Clomiphene Post-Cycle Therapy
Blood work should be drawn 4-6 weeks after completing your last dose of clomiphene citrate to allow adequate time for hormonal normalization and accurate assessment of your endogenous testosterone production.
Rationale for Timing
The 4-6 week window is critical because:
- Clomiphene has a prolonged half-life of approximately 5-7 days, meaning it takes several weeks for the drug to be completely eliminated from your system 1
- Hormonal stabilization requires time after clomiphene discontinuation, as the hypothalamic-pituitary-gonadal axis needs to re-establish its baseline function without pharmaceutical stimulation 2
- Premature testing leads to inaccurate results because residual clomiphene effects can artificially elevate gonadotropins (LH and FSH) and testosterone, giving a false impression of recovery 3
Specific Laboratory Tests to Order
Your blood work panel should include:
- Total testosterone (morning draw, ideally between 7-10 AM for peak levels) 1
- Free testosterone or calculated free testosterone 1
- Luteinizing hormone (LH) to assess pituitary function 2, 3
- Follicle-stimulating hormone (FSH) to evaluate testicular function 2, 3
- Estradiol (E2) as clomiphene can significantly elevate estrogen levels 1, 3
Important Caveats and Pitfalls
Avoid Testing Too Early
- Testing at 1-2 weeks post-clomiphene will show artificially elevated gonadotropins and testosterone due to ongoing drug effects, not true recovery 2, 3
- This premature assessment may lead you to incorrectly believe your natural production has recovered when it hasn't 3
Estradiol Monitoring is Critical
- Clomiphene significantly increases estradiol levels, which can persist for weeks after discontinuation 1, 3
- Elevated estradiol can cause gynecomastia, mood changes, and sexual dysfunction even if testosterone appears normal 1
- If estradiol remains elevated 4-6 weeks post-treatment, you may need an aromatase inhibitor 1
Consider a Second Follow-Up Test
- If your initial 4-6 week labs show suboptimal testosterone recovery, repeat testing at 8-12 weeks is warranted 1
- Some men experience delayed recovery, and a single test may not capture the full picture of hormonal normalization 1
Use the Same Laboratory
- Different assays have varying sensitivities for testosterone and gonadotropin measurement 4
- Using the same lab ensures consistency and allows accurate comparison to your baseline pre-cycle values 4
Clinical Decision Points Based on Results
If testosterone is normal (>300 ng/dL) at 4-6 weeks:
- Your natural production has recovered adequately 1
- Continue monitoring symptoms and consider repeat testing at 3-6 months if symptoms recur 1
If testosterone remains low (<300 ng/dL) at 4-6 weeks:
- Retest at 8-12 weeks before making treatment decisions 1
- If still low at 8-12 weeks, you may require testosterone replacement therapy or extended clomiphene treatment 1
